Naoko Okawachi Appointed as a Member of the Japanese Society of Cultural Anthropology Committee

Ideafund Co., Ltd. (Headquartered in Tokyo; Founder & CEO: Naoko Okawachi) is pleased to announce that Naoko Okawachi, Representative Director of Ideafund Co., Ltd., was appointed as a member of the Special Committee for Social Collaboration of the 32nd Term (FY2026–2027) of the Japanese Society of Cultural Anthropology (JASCA), effective August 1, 2026.

Japanese Society of Cultural Anthropology

The Japanese Society of Cultural Anthropology (JASCA) is an academic society dedicated to the development and advancement of cultural anthropology, social anthropology, ethnology, and related fields of study concerning human cultures.

About IDEAFUND

With the corporate mission, “Observe. Uncover. Interpret. Ignite Insights.”, ideafund Inc. is Japan’s first company established to apply cultural anthropology to business. By visiting and closely observing people’s real-life settings—whether in their homes, workplaces, or other everyday environments—we derive deep insights that inform business development and organizational transformation.
